Output efd8387c9dd9f6f7541d7dfc8b4901eca81f1e848ea5b60c4dea53bc431b7dfa:0

value
6961622
script pubkey
OP_0 OP_PUSHBYTES_20 520c35f2a57d51c43ec49e72bbd6772074db3962
address
bc1q2gxrtu4904gug0kyneeth4nhyp6dkwtzh2cynk
transaction
efd8387c9dd9f6f7541d7dfc8b4901eca81f1e848ea5b60c4dea53bc431b7dfa
confirmations
145126
spent
true